The IC660HHM501 is hardware manufactured by GE Fanuc. The electronic device is a handheld monitor (HHM), part of the Genius product family. It enables users to monitor I/O data for any device on the bus, diagnostics, bus scan times, descriptions of all devices on the bus, global data addresses, and memory data for cpus on the bus.
In addition, the IC660HHM501 can be used for hardware configuration, troubleshooting, I/O enforcement, and bus selection. It also allows you to set up security to restrict and manage access to different information and functions of this handheld monitor (HHM). The HHM is a convenient device for commissioning, maintenance and troubleshooting activities. It has direct access to I/O blocks, analog and forced discrete and analog data within CPU registers.
The IC660HHM501 has an LCD display capable of displaying four (4) lines of information, each of which can display up to sixteen (16) characters. This provides the user with readings and information. As an interactive mode, the IC660HHM501 HHM is equipped with a twenty (20) key sealed film keyboard consisting of function keys, decimal keys and operation keys. These provide keyboards that allow the user to enter appropriate commands. The HHM is also equipped with a key switch to prevent unnecessary access to certain functions, depending on the selected restrictions. To operate this HHM, an external power supply voltage needs to be supplied through its power input port. Suitable supply voltage is 115VAC or 230VAC. In addition, the supplied battery pack can also be used to power the HHM.
